Features of complex treatment of prostatitis

This type of treatment includes the following activities:

  1. antibiotic therapy;
  2. immunotherapy;
  3. prostatic massage;
  4. Physiotherapy;
  5. prevention through sport or physical education.

Since bacteria tend to adapt to antibiotics, the course of taking drugs must be changed periodically.

Since antibiotics weaken an already weakened immune system, immunotherapy drugs are used to strengthen it, the selection of which is carried out by a doctor individually for each case.

Prostate massage is an unpleasant but necessary procedure in any prostatitis treatment course. Massage removes congestion and improves blood circulation in the inflamed gland. Physiotherapeutic procedures also have a positive effect on blood circulation in inflamed organs. These procedures include magnetic therapy, laser therapy, ozone therapy and hydrotherapy.

As a preventive measure, running and gymnastics can be a good choice. Conducting these classes regularly will not only protect your health, but also protect you from prostatitis. The main thing is to maintain regularity. It is also important to avoid excessive exertion and certain sports (cycling contributes to the development of the disease).

Transurethral resection is considered the most effective and common operation today. It is carried out under anesthesia and with the introduction of a resectoscope into the urethra to completely or partially remove the inflamed tissue of the gland.

It is possible to remove prostate tissue in another way. After inserting a resectoscope into the urethra, the inflamed organ is incised, thereby reducing the pressure of the prostate on the urethra.The method is used for minor inflammations. The procedure has an exclusively temporary effect.
